Pros & Cons of Capstar fast-Acting Oral Flea Treatment

As we explore the effectiveness of Capstar (Nitenpyram)⁣ Fast-Acting Oral flea Treatment for Dogs, it’s ⁤essential to‌ weigh​ the advantages against the potential downsides. Here’s our‍ breakdown of the pros and cons of⁣ this popular flea medication.

Pros Cons
Rapid Action: ⁣Starts killing fleas in just 30 minutes, providing quick relief for our furry friends. Short Duration: ‌ The effects only last for about 24 hours, which may require ⁣daily administration.
High Effectiveness: Reports indicate that ​it can ‌kill up to 90% of adult fleas within 4 hours. Reinfestation Risk: If our dogs go back outside or encounter other pets, ​there’s a risk for reinfestation.
No Prescription Needed: It’s available over the counter, making it accessible for⁢ immediate use. Weight ‍Limitations: Formulated for dogs 2-25‍ lbs,which may not be suitable for larger breeds.
Simple ⁤Administration: Comes‌ in easy-to-give tablet form, allowing pet parents to‌ administer without fuss. Possible Side Effects: As with any medication, some‍ dogs‌ might experience‌ side effects like‍ vomiting or diarrhea.
Veterinary Recommended: ⁤Endorsed⁤ by vets,adding credibility to its effectiveness and safety. Lack of Long-Term Control: ‌Does not prevent future ⁢infestations, so we may need to combine it with a preventive treatment.

while the Capstar flea treatment provides a fast and⁣ effective solution for removing fleas, it ‍does have ⁢some limitations, especially regarding its‍ duration of effectiveness and suitability for ⁢larger ⁤dogs. By considering these pros and cons, we can make an informed decision about whether⁣ Capstar is‌ the right choice for our pets.

Q1: How quickly does Capstar start to work?

A: ‍One of⁢ the standout features of capstar is its rapid action. We ​noticed ⁤that it begins killing adult‍ fleas in ⁢just 30 minutes after administration. this quick response is particularly beneficial for⁢ those urgent moments when we realize our furry friends have picked ‍up an unwelcome‌ flea.

Q2: Can Capstar be given daily if ​my dog‌ is still dealing with⁣ fleas?

A: Yes, we can administer a dose of‍ Capstar once⁣ a day as needed.If our dog gets reinfested, we can simply ⁤give‌ another​ dose to help tackle the flea population ⁤swiftly. It’s a great option for ongoing flea management, especially during peak flea season or after our⁢ pets have been around other animals.

Q3: Is ⁢Capstar safe for puppies?

A: Absolutely! ‌Capstar is safe for dogs​ and puppies that are at least four weeks old and weigh between 2 to 25 pounds. we found it reassuring to know⁤ we can​ treat our young pups without worrying about their safety, as long as they fall within ‍the weight ⁣requirement.

Q4: What should we expect after giving our dog Capstar?

A: After administering Capstar, we typically see a significant​ reduction‍ in fleas. Many users ⁤report that dead fleas ⁤start to fall off‌ within a few ​hours. In fact, one dose can kill ​up to 90% of adult fleas within four⁣ hours-so it’s pretty impressive!

Q5: Do we ⁣need⁤ a prescription to buy Capstar?

A: ⁣No, we don’t need a prescription! Capstar ⁢is available ​over⁣ the counter, which ⁢makes it super convenient for us when we need a fast ‍solution for flea problems.

Q6: Can humans and other pets be⁢ harmed‍ if they come into contact with a dog that‌ has taken Capstar?

A: Thankfully, Capstar is designed for⁢ canine use​ only and is considered ⁣safe ​when used as directed. However,it’s always wise for⁢ us to ⁤monitor interactions between our treated‌ pets and other animals or ​humans,especially young children,to prevent⁢ any accidental ⁣ingestion.

Q7: How does Capstar differ from topical flea treatments?

A: While topical treatments often provide‌ longer-lasting protection,Capstar’s quick action is what ⁤differentiates it. we appreciate having ‍both options available; for example, using Capstar for immediate relief and⁤ a topical treatment for ongoing prevention.

Q8: What side effects should we watch⁤ out for?

A: ⁢Most dogs tolerate​ Capstar well, but we recommend watching ‍for ​mild side effects such as lethargy or a bit of gastrointestinal upset. If we notice anything concerning or prolonged, it’s best ⁣to consult our ‍vet ‍for further advice.

Q9: How can we ensure⁤ maximum effectiveness when using Capstar?

A: To⁢ get the‍ best results,⁤ make sure our dog is given an ⁢appropriate dose based on their weight. It’s also helpful⁢ for us⁣ to combine Capstar with a comprehensive flea control program that includes regular ‌grooming and a flea preventive for long-term protection.

Q10: Is Capstar part of a ‍flea prevention ⁤plan?

A: ‍Capstar is primarily a treatment for immediate flea infestations rather than a long-term prevention solution.We recommend combining it with other preventive measures, like topical treatments or flea collars, ⁣to ​keep our pets flea-free​ for longer.
